About This Book
Mabel Menichetti doesn’t just make spaghetti—she makes the best spaghetti that brings everyone closer! Her special recipe isn't just about food; it’s about celebrating what makes us unique and turning strangers into friends. Discover why a plate of pasta can change everything.

Quick Assessment
This charming early reader book highlights diversity and cultural appreciation through the lens of a child's relationship with Mabel Menichetti and her famous spaghetti recipe. Suitable for ages 5-8, it gently introduces themes of inclusion and the power of food to connect people. The story is heartwarming and free from any intense content, making it ideal for young readers.
Why we rated Mabel Menichetti Makes the Best Spaghetti 7LE
Mabel Menichetti Makes the Best Spaghetti is written at a Level 2 reading level across 34 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 3.0 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Mabel Menichetti Makes the Best Spaghetti works for readers up to grade 4.0.
We rate Mabel Menichetti Makes the Best Spaghetti as 7LE ("Light — Emotional") because the content sits in the "Gentle" range — no conflict beyond everyday childhood experiences. Across our four dimensions (emotional, physical, social, thematic) the book reads as evenly gentle; no single dimension stands out as a concern.
No specific content flags were raised by community reviewers, which is consistent with the gentle intensity score.
Thematically, Mabel Menichetti Makes the Best Spaghetti explores diversity, family, friendship, cultural appreciation, and food — these threads give the book room to mean different things to different readers.
